Beit al-Ahzan

In sum, Beit al-Ahzan is a vital institution in Shia Islam that encompasses the spiritual, educational, and cultural dimensions of mourning. It embodies the collective identity of Shia believers, intertwining personal sorrow with communal resilience. The rites of remembrance, characterized by poetic recitations, dramatic performances, and visual representations, serve as powerful conduits for emotional and spiritual engagement. Through the teachings encapsulated in Beit al-Ahzan, adherents are not only reminded of their history but are also propelled toward a future rooted in justice, equity, and the unwavering pursuit of truth.
